Construction in Kenya is a rapidly growing sector that is contributing significantly to the country's economic growth and development. It encompasses a wide variety of activities, including the construction of residential and commercial buildings, roads, bridges, dams, and other infrastructure. The sector is highly regulated and requires specialized skills and expertise.
The Kenyan construction industry is driven by a number of factors, including an expanding population, rapid urbanization, and increasing investment in infrastructure. The sector is also benefiting from the government's commitment to improving the quality of life for its citizens through improved housing, transportation, and sanitation.
The construction sector in Kenya is highly competitive, with a large number of local and international firms competing for projects. These firms use innovative technologies and techniques to complete projects quickly and cost-effectively.
In recent years, the Kenyan government has implemented numerous reforms to improve the efficiency and quality of construction projects. These reforms have helped reduce costs and improve the quality of construction work.
Overall, the construction sector in Kenya is an important contributor to the country's economy and development. It is a dynamic and growing sector that provides employment and economic opportunities to many Kenyans. As such, it is essential that the sector is well-regulated and managed in order to ensure its continued success and growth.
